Examples with solutions for Vertical Subtraction: Simple 2-digit subtraction

Exercise #2

amp;25amp;amp;24amp;776amp; \begin{aligned} &25 \\ -& \\ &24 \\ &\underline{\phantom{776}} & \\ \end{aligned}

Video Solution

Step-by-Step Solution

To solve this vertical subtraction problem, we'll follow these steps:

  • Step 1: Align the numbers vertically. Place the number 25 over the number 24, ensuring the digits are in the correct columns (tens and units).
  • Step 2: Subtract the units (rightmost) digits first. In this case, subtract 4 from 5.
    54=1 5 - 4 = 1
  • Step 3: Subtract the tens digits. In this case, subtract 2 from 2.
    22=0 2 - 2 = 0

Now write the result of the subtraction in each column below the line. The units column has 1, and the tens column has 0, resulting in the final answer.

Therefore, the solution to the subtraction 2524 25 - 24 is 1 1 .

Answer

1

To solve this subtraction problem using vertical subtraction, follow these steps:

  • Step 1: Set the numbers in vertical form as follows:
    16754 \begin{aligned} \phantom{1} &67 \\ -& \phantom{} \\ &54 \\ \end{aligned}
  • Step 2: Begin with the ones place. Subtract the digit in the subtrahend (4) from the digit in the minuend (7):
    74=3 7 - 4 = 3 .
    Write 3 below the line in the ones place.
  • Step 3: Move to the tens place. Subtract the digit in the subtrahend (5) from the digit in the minuend (6):
    65=1 6 - 5 = 1 .
    Write 1 below the line in the tens place.
  • Step 4: Combine the results:
    The overall result, combining tens and ones, is 13.

Therefore, the difference between 67 and 54 is 13 13 .

Answer

13
